ASSORTED GERMAN PARIAN / BISQUE-HEAD DOLLS, LOT OF FOUR, each with shoulder head and painted facial features, each with a cloth body, comprising a C. F. Kling & Co. "Countless Dagman" with blonde fancy hair, molded shirt with buttons; an Alt, Beck & Gottschalck example with wavy blonde hair, bisque hands and legs with painted boots; and two examples with molded beaded necklaces, including a shoulder plate of a possible Hertel, Schwab & Co., with no body and remaining example unidentified and with pulled back hair with reverse beaded comb. Three examples in vintage clothing and undergarments. Second half 19th century. 2 3/4" to 15 1/2" HOA.
Provenance: The Eleanor V. Lakin Collection, Boonsboro, MD.

Condition
Example lacking body undamaged, remaining with minor damage including molded blouse example with chest hairlines, molded necklace example with a faint hairline to shoulder, and remaining with a glued foot, some with scattered finger flakes. Clothing with expected wear and minor imperfections.
